Lenovo System Update 1 Package Did Not Install

If you are encountering the frustrating issue of the Lenovo System Update 1 package not installing,
you are not alone. This occurrence can be quite common and can hinder your system’s performance and security updates.

The Lenovo System Update is a tool that helps users keep their Lenovo systems up-to-date with drivers, BIOS updates, and critical patches. When faced with the error of the update package failing to install, various factors might be at play.

One possible reason for the failed installation could be an unstable internet connection. Before taking further action, ensure that your internet connection is reliable and strong.

In some cases, the issue may be due to conflicts with existing software or drivers on your system. To troubleshoot this, try uninstalling any unnecessary software or updating conflicting drivers before attempting to install the Lenovo update package again.

If these common solutions do not resolve the installation issue, it is recommended to reach out to Lenovo customer support for personalized assistance tailored to your system’s specifications.
